SMC Global Securities Ltd (NSE: SMCGLOBAL) released its Q3 and 9M FY26 earnings. Consolidated revenue grew 8.6% year-on-year to ₹494.8 crore. PAT fell 29.8% to ₹30.8 crore amid higher expenses.
Consolidated Financial Highlights
Q3 revenue reached ₹494.8 crore, up from ₹455.5 crore. EBITDA declined 8.8% to ₹102.1 crore, with margins at 20.6%. PBT dropped 30.1% to ₹39 crore. PAT was ₹30.8 crore, down from ₹43.9 crore.
For 9M FY26, revenue edged up 0.4% to ₹1,360 crore. EBITDA fell 19.6% to ₹286.7 crore. PAT decreased 42.7% to ₹81.8 crore. Margins compressed to 6.0% from 10.5%.
Segment Performance Q3 FY26
Broking, Distribution & Trading revenue rose 22.2% to ₹352.5 crore. EBIT grew 13.9% to ₹46.6 crore.
Insurance Broking revenue increased 52.4% to ₹71.2 crore. EBIT jumped 58.3% to ₹26.2 crore.
Financing (NBFC) revenue fell 32.0% to ₹48.4 crore. EBIT dropped 43.8% to ₹3.2 crore.
9M FY26 Segment Trends
Broking revenue dipped 0.2% to ₹802.4 crore. EBIT declined 15.1% to ₹178.5 crore.
Insurance Broking revenue grew 12.1% to ₹181.8 crore. EBIT fell 19.9% to ₹81 crore.
NBFC revenue decreased 32.8% to ₹145.6 crore. EBIT dropped to ₹9.8 crore from ₹120.6 crore.
Key Business Metrics
Broking DP AUA hit ₹1,64,217 crore in 9M FY26. Clients reached 1,295 thousand, including StoxKart. Online penetration rose to 70%.
Insurance policies issued totaled 826 thousand. Gross premium was ₹2,236 crore. POS network expanded to 16,420.
NBFC AUM stood at ₹1,107 crore. NNPA was 1.99%. Collection efficiency at 97.96%. CRAR 40.1%.
Balance Sheet Snapshot
Consolidated net worth grew to ₹1,289 crore by September 2025. Borrowings rose to ₹1,699 crore. Total assets reached ₹5,242 crore.
Standalone net worth was ₹979 crore. Loans increased to ₹432 crore.
